python-pyzmq
PyZMQ is a lightweight and super-fast messaging library built on top of
the ZeroMQ library (http://www.zeromq.org).

- update to version 19.0.2: - Regenerate Cython sources with 0.29.21 in sdists for compatibility with Python 3.9 - Handle underlying socket being closed in ZMQStream with warning instead of error - Improvements to socket cleanup during process teardown - Fix debug-builds on Windows - Avoid importing ctypes during startup on Windows - Documentation improvements - Raise ``AttributeError`` instead of ``ZMQError(EINVAL)`` on attempts to read write-only attributes, for compatibility with mocking
